This is the list of people who are participating in this year's Card Exchange. Cards must be mailed by December 1. You send a card to the person in the list directly beneath you. The bottom person sends to the one on the top. Names were listed by turning over pieces of paper, each with a name on it and then picking them up and laying down the list. The only editing I did was to make sure there weren't repeats from last year. Please get the address of the person you are sending a card to by November1. And please post when you send your card and when you receive it. Hopefully mail won't be a problem (though it is getting slower over here for sure so please be patient if your card takes longer than expected to arrive). If I left anyone off the list, let me know.
